| Due to the increase of urbanization, more and more large and medium-sized cities gradually become the important links and nodes of the transportation networks. The cities’earlier network systems are getting more inadaptation with increased urban transit traffic flows, which leads to conflicts between transit traffic system and urban traffic system, seriously affects the normal traffic order of cities, reduces the overall efficiency of urban traffic, restricts the city’s social and economic development. Therefore, it is necessary to analyze the adaptability of urban transit system and urban development system, and on the basis of the analysis results to set transit traffic organizations in the development of urban planning.Based on the method of combining theories and practices, this master’s thesis explored the methods of the urban transit traffic and the development of the urban planning with the example of Neijiang city. First, this thesis lists some methods for evaluating the urban transit transport system and the cities’ present development situation, including AHP, the generalized function method, method of grey correlation model, the entropy method of dissipative structure and so on. Through comparison and analysis, we adopted the HAHP to evaluate the adaptabilities of urban transit traffic system and cities’ present development situation in qualitative and quantitative.Then, through the investigation, collection and sorting the basic datas about the urban social and economic, Traffic integrated transportation and status quo of the traffic, we using two chapters to predict the urban social economic’ development, the comprehensive development of transportation and the volume of urban transit traffic. The method used to predict the traffic volumes of target year, we innovatively adopted a new way, which combines the method of the induced traffic volume prediction with the method of four-stage to predict traffic volume. The new method forecasts the traffic volumes by researching the quality of the area’ economic activities in target year and by researching the condition of the transportation impedance.At last, based on the predicted results and combined with the urban road network planning objectives, we proposed three kinds of universal applicability of urban transit traffic planning methods and analysed their pros and cons. Through the above reaserches, we planned Neijing’transit traffic by constructing transit freeway loops, circles of urban expressways, and the rays with the starting point in the center of the city. |
